NO 1. Unmatched Versatility for Varied Applications
One of the most compelling reasons to choose a 75 hp tractor is its exceptional versatility. Designed to excel in a wide array of applications, these tractors are invaluable assets across diverse industries. Their ability to handle various tasks with efficiency and precision makes them a preferred choice for professionals in agriculture, construction, and landscaping.
Applications in Agriculture
- Field Preparation: The 75 hp tractor is well-suited for critical tasks such as plowing, tilling, and planting. It provides the power needed to prepare large fields quickly and thoroughly, ensuring optimal conditions for crops to thrive.
- Crop Maintenance: These tractors can operate a range of implements like sprayers, mowers, and seeders. This capability allows for effective weed control, precise seeding, and regular maintenance, keeping crops healthy throughout their growing cycle.
- Harvesting Support: During harvest time, a 75 hp tractor is indispensable. It effortlessly powers balers, transport wagons, and other equipment needed to gather and transport crops efficiently.
Applications in Construction and Landscaping
- Material Handling: The 75 hp tractor’s ability to lift, move, and load heavy materials makes it a valuable asset on construction sites. Its compatibility with attachments such as pallet forks and loaders enhances its utility for material handling tasks.
- Earthmoving:For projects requiring excavation or earth reshaping, this tractor works seamlessly with backhoes and front loaders. It ensures smooth and precise operation, whether digging trenches or leveling ground.
- Landscaping: In landscaping projects, the 75 hp tractor is an excellent choice for grading, soil preparation, and debris removal. Its agility and power make it a reliable partner for creating and maintaining beautiful outdoor spaces.
This remarkable adaptability ensures that a 75 hp tractor is more than just a piece of machinery—it’s a multi-functional tool capable of meeting a wide range of needs. Whether you’re managing a farm, working on a construction site, or enhancing landscapes, investing in this tractor delivers the performance and flexibility required to tackle even the most demanding tasks.

NO 5. Cost-Effective Compared to Larger Models
While larger tractors may boast higher horsepower, the 75 hp tractor stands out as a smart and balanced choice for operators looking for both performance and affordability. It strikes the perfect equilibrium between power and cost-effectiveness, making it an excellent investment for a wide range of applications.
Cost Comparison Table: 75 HP Tractor vs. Larger Models
Feature | 75 HP Tractor | Larger Models |
---|---|---|
Fuel Consumption | 5–8 gallons/hour | 10–15 gallons/hour |
Maintenance Costs | Moderate | High |
Best Applications | Medium to Large Farms | Large-Scale Operations |
Storage Space Needed | Compact | Significant |
This affordability, paired with its capability to handle a wide range of tasks, makes it a popular choice for buyers looking to maximize value.
NO 6. Cutting-Edge Technology for Enhanced Performance
Modern 75 hp tractors come equipped with state-of-the-art technology designed to improve efficiency, precision, and ease of operation.
Key Technological Features
- GPS Integration: Enables accurate field navigation and auto-steering for precise farming.
- Smart Hydraulics: Load-sensing systems automatically adjust to the weight being lifted.
- Performance Monitoring: Digital dashboards display real-time data on fuel usage, engine health, and more.
- Remote Management: Some models allow owners to monitor and control tractor functions via mobile apps.
These features not only save time but also improve overall operational accuracy, making the tractor a valuable asset.

FAQ
Q1. What is a 75 hp tractor best used for?
A 75 hp tractor is ideal for medium to large-scale farming, material handling, and construction tasks requiring moderate power.
Q2. Are 75 hp tractors fuel-efficient?
Yes, they are designed to balance power and fuel consumption, offering significant savings compared to larger models.
Q3. How much does a 75 hp tractor cost?
Prices typically range from $30,000 to $50,000, depending on the brand and features.
Q4. Can a 75 hp tractor handle heavy-duty attachments?
Absolutely! These tractors are compatible with various attachments, including plows, loaders, and balers.
Q5. Are there any disadvantages to a 75 hp tractor?
The main limitation is that it may not be suitable for extremely large-scale operations requiring higher horsepower.
